dc.description.abstract | ABSTRACTA research on the adsorption of phenol with zeolite adsorbent is formed from coal ash by hydrothermal process with the fusion method. In addition, the improvement in the ability of zeolite adsorbtion on the zeolite dealimination process is done. Phenol adsorption process is done through a batch shaker method with test parameters pH, contact time and adsorption capacity factor. The measurement results for the phenol optimum conditions were at pH 10 with a contact time of30 minutes with the value of the phenol capacity of zeolite was 1,1853 mg/g were obtained using Langmuir isotherm adsorption equation. | en_US |
